Kinds Of Leather Couches
When looking for the ideal leather couch, comprehending the various types of leather is essential. Below is a table that describes the main kinds of leather utilized in couch production:
Type of LeatherDescriptionProsConsFull-Grain LeatherThe highest quality leather, made from the top layer of the conceal. Natural imperfections show up.Very long lasting; establishes a patina; high-end visual.Costly; may show scratches gradually.Top-Grain LeatherSomewhat sanded to get rid of imperfections, making it more consistent in look.Resilient and stain-resistant; elegant feel.Less breathable than full-grain; might not develop a patina.Remedied Grain LeatherCovered with synthetic surfaces to conceal imperfections.Budget friendly; consistent appearance; easier to clean.Less breathable; lower quality; does not have natural texture.Bonded LeatherMade from leftover leather scraps and bonded with polyurethane.Cost-efficient; looks like leather.Not as durable; might peel gradually.Suede LeatherSoft leather made from the underside of the animal hide.Soft texture; special appearance.Discolorations quickly; less durable than other leathers.Advantages of Leather Couches

Maintenance Tips for Leather Couches
While leather couches are much easier to preserve than their material counterparts, they still need some routine upkeep. Here are important tips for keeping a leather couch in prime condition:
Regular Dusting: Use a soft, dry cloth to get rid of dust and dirt. Prevent using abrasive materials that can scratch the surface.
Conditioning: Apply a leather conditioner every 6-12 months to keep the leather flexible and avoid splitting.
Spot Cleaning: For stains, use a moist cloth and moderate soap. Avoid severe chemicals that can damage the leather.
Avoid Direct Sunlight: Place your leather couch away from direct sunshine to prevent fading and drying out.
